PRIMARY PURPOSE
Under the supervision of the Food Service Director, the position primarily involves the preparation, delivery, and clean up of meals for all applicable Camp Erdman programs.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ES/FUNCTIONS
- Prepares and serves food under the supervision of the Food Service Director.
- Assists in inventory control.
- Answers guest questions about menu and preparation.
- Is responsible for the washing of dishes and the cleaning and care of the kitchen, equipment, and dining hall.
- Assists in training staff; coordinates break schedules.
- Strictly follows sanitary standards set by the Hawaii State Department of Health and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.
- Strictly follows sanitary standards set by the YMCA of Honolulu and Food Service Director at Camp Erdman.
- Willingness and ability to adhere to code of conduct and exemplify the values of Caring, Honesty, Respect, and Responsibility.
QUALIFICATION REQUIREMENTS
Skills/Knowledge
- Knowledge of standards of food preparation, serving, and kitchen procedures.
- 1 year of food service experience required.
Education/Training
- High school diploma or equivalent required.
- Completion of or willingness to complete an approved Hawaii Food Handler course.
